Community Foster Program

We rely on compassionate community members who notice or safely trap stray cats in need. When possible, we ask these individuals to temporarily take the cat into their home until we can transition them to a full‑time foster placement or move them forward into adoption. This short‑term care plays a vital role in ensuring cats receive the support they need as quickly as possible.

The Community Foster Program provides safe, temporary indoor housing for healthy stray adult cats who cannot be immediately placed into the Society’s limited foster network. Because our internal foster homes prioritize critical‑care and high‑needs cats, this program empowers the public to help bridge the gap for healthy strays.

Once a community foster agrees to intake a cat, the Society provides full support, including comprehensive veterinary care:

  • Spay/neuter

  • Microchipping

  • FeLV/FIV testing

  • Core vaccinations

  • Parasite prevention and treatment


After receiving medical attention and time to settle in, each cat is evaluated and then enters the Society’s adoption program. Once medically cleared and behaviourally assessed, they are matched with a suitable permanent home through our formal adoption process.

All adoption fees are used strictly to help offset veterinary and care costs, allowing us to continue supporting animals in need.
